Smile's XP Storage mod adds a storage feature where players can now store their Experience Points to ANY ITEM they want.
How to use?
- Rename any item to "XP" to make it an XP item
- Store XP using
Sneak + Right Click(while holding it on main hand) - Withdraw XP using just
Right Click(while holding it on main hand)
Server side or client side?
This mod can be fully server side. However, to show the stored XP in the item description, you need to install it on your client as well.
